Mine is a bone stock 7.4L, carb, non-magnum 310hp, bravo-1, brand new Mirage-Plus 23p. I run 64 (after perfect trimming) @ 4600 RPMs.
The 7.4L, carb, should spin 4400 - 4600 RPMs. Throttle-Up (advertiser on this site) had a 1997 Scarab 22, and tried a bunch of props. They wouldn't even sell me a 4-blade. They said because of the very deep x-dimension on this boat, I would need to stick with the three blade. |
